roasted corn with chili lime butter
Updated on Jul 18, 2015
Recipe courtesy of Tyler Florence.
prep time
5 Min
cook time
40 Min
method
Roast
yield
6 serving(s)
Ingredients
- 6 - ears fresh corn, unhusked
- 1 stick butter, room temperature
- 2 teaspoons chili powder
- 1 medium lime, zested
- 1 medium lime, cut into wedges
How To Make roasted corn with chili lime butter
-
Step 1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Place the corn in its husks directly on the oven rack and roast until the corn is soft when you press on it, 30 to 40 minutes.
-
Step 2While the corn is roasting, combine the butter with the chili powder and lime zest.
-
Step 3Peel down the husks and tie in a knot to use as a handle while eating. Rub the corn with soft butter mixture, and garnish with a lime wedge. (This roasting method produces the sweetest corn I have ever tasted.)
